Program Quality & Reputation: Both schools are well-regarded for their computer science programs, but Cal Poly Pomona has a strong emphasis on hands-on learning and "learn-by-doing" approach.UC Riverside has released its enrollment numbers for fall 2023, showing a total student population of 26,426. It is an increase of more than 5,000 students from 10 years ago, when UC Riverside had 21,285 students. In the past 25 years, campus enrollment has more than doubled. Fall 2022 enrollment was 26,809. Details about the data: Figures represent undergraduate students applied, admitted, and enrolled in fall quarter/academic year listed above. Admission rate is the percent of students applied who were admitted. Yield rate is the percent of students admitted who were enrolled in the same major as they were admitted.
